Forget healthy. It's sad.
Peel potatoes. Boil. Drain. Add butter, if desired. Mash with manual (non-electric) potato masher (for the workout). Add milk/yogurt/sour cream/what-you-will, salt, pepper, chives, garlic, as desired. Eat. Savor how much better this is than reconstituted dried potato flakes.
